Type 1 Excludes

A type 1 excludes note is a pure excludes note. It means "NOT CODED HERE!" An Excludes1 note indicates that the code excluded should never be used at the same time as the code above the Excludes1 note. An Excludes1 is used when two conditions cannot occur together, such as a congenital form versus an acquired form of the same condition.

Codes in the D01 Range 11 codes · 9 billable

11 of 11 shown
  • D01 Carcinoma in situ of other and unspecified digestive organsNon-billable
  • D01.0 Carcinoma in situ of colon
  • D01.1 Carcinoma in situ of rectosigmoid junction
  • D01.2 Carcinoma in situ of rectum
  • D01.3 Carcinoma in situ of anus and anal canal
  • D01.4 Carcinoma in situ of other and unspecified parts of intestineNon-billable
  • D01.40 Carcinoma in situ of unspecified part of intestine
  • D01.49 Carcinoma in situ of other parts of intestine
  • D01.5 Carcinoma in situ of liver, gallbladder and bile ducts
  • D01.7 Carcinoma in situ of other specified digestive organs
  • D01.9 Carcinoma in situ of digestive organ, unspecified

Islets of Langerhans

Irregular microscopic structures consisting of cords of endocrine cells that are scattered throughout the PANCREAS among the exocrine acini. Each islet is surrounded by connective tissue fibers and penetrated by a network of capillaries. There are four major cell types. The most abundant beta cells (50-80%) secrete INSULIN. Alpha cells (5-20%) secrete GLUCAGON. PP cells (10-35%) secrete PANCREATIC POLYPEPTIDE. Delta cells (~5%) secrete SOMATOSTATIN.

Nesidioblastosis

An inherited autosomal recessive syndrome characterized by the disorganized formation of new islets in the PANCREAS and CONGENITAL HYPERINSULINISM. It is due to focal hyperplasia of pancreatic ISLET CELLS budding off from the ductal structures and forming new islets of Langerhans. Mutations in the islet cells involve the potassium channel gene KCNJ11 or the ATP-binding cassette transporter gene ABCC8, both on CHROMOSOME 11.

Pancreas

A nodular organ in the ABDOMEN that contains a mixture of ENDOCRINE GLANDS and EXOCRINE GLANDS. The small endocrine portion consists of the ISLETS OF LANGERHANS secreting a number of hormones into the blood stream. The large exocrine portion (EXOCRINE PANCREAS) is a compound acinar gland that secretes several digestive enzymes into the pancreatic ductal system that empties into the DUODENUM.

Pancreas Divisum

Anatomic variants in PANCREATIC DUCTS characterized by failure of fusion of the ventral and dorsal endodermal buds. Pancreas divisum results in inadequate or no communication between dorsal and ventral ducts. While most cases are asymptomatic, it may be associated with recurrent PANCREATITIS.

Pancreas, Exocrine

The major component (about 80%) of the PANCREAS composed of acinar functional units of tubular and spherical cells. The acinar cells synthesize and secrete several digestive enzymes such as TRYPSINOGEN; LIPASE; AMYLASE; and RIBONUCLEASE. Secretion from the exocrine pancreas drains into the pancreatic ductal system and empties into the DUODENUM.

Pancreatic Neoplasms

Tumors or cancer of the PANCREAS. Depending on the types of ISLET CELLS present in the tumors, various hormones can be secreted: GLUCAGON from PANCREATIC ALPHA CELLS; INSULIN from PANCREATIC BETA CELLS; and SOMATOSTATIN from the SOMATOSTATIN-SECRETING CELLS. Most are malignant except the insulin-producing tumors (INSULINOMA).

About the D01 Code Range

ICD-10 code section D01 is used to classify carcinoma in situ found in various parts of the digestive organs before it has invaded deeper tissues. This includes specific locations such as the colon, rectum, anus, intestine, liver, gallbladder, bile ducts, pancreas, and other digestive sites.

This section helps accurately pinpoint and document early-stage, non-invasive cancers in the digestive tract. For example, D01.0 covers carcinoma in situ of the colon, which includes terms like "neoplasm of hepatic flexure of colon" or "carcinoma in situ of sigmoid colon." Codes like D01.3 correspond to carcinoma in situ of the anus and anal canal, capturing conditions also called "anal intraepithelial neoplasia (AIN III)" or "bowenoid papulosis." Similarly, D01.5 addresses carcinoma in situ of the liver, gallbladder, and bile ducts, encompassing high-grade intraepithelial neoplasia and carcinoma in situ of bile ducts or gallbladder. These specific ICD-10 codes allow healthcare providers and coders to identify and report these localized precancerous conditions precisely, which is essential for early diagnosis and treatment planning. Using these codes ensures clear communication about the cancer’s exact location and stage within the digestive system.
